引言
随着虚拟现实(VR)技术的不断发展,VR影视制作逐渐成为了一个热门领域。观众可以通过VR设备身临其境地体验电影,这要求VR影视在画面质量和技术实现上达到新的高度。本文将深入探讨VR影视制作中的画面逼真度和衰减效果,揭示其背后的科技奥秘。
VR影视制作的挑战
视觉真实度
VR影视制作的第一个挑战是保证视觉真实度。为了实现这一点,制作团队需要考虑以下几个方面:
高分辨率图像
高分辨率图像是VR影视的基础。为了达到逼真的视觉效果,VR影片需要采用高分辨率的全景图像。这要求在拍摄和后期制作过程中,对图像进行精细处理,确保每个细节都能清晰地展现。
景深控制
在VR影视中,景深(即画面中的前景和背景之间的清晰度差异)对于营造真实感至关重要。通过合理控制景深,可以使观众感受到更丰富的空间层次。
动态捕捉技术
动态捕捉技术可以将演员的动作和表情实时传输到虚拟角色中,从而实现更真实的表演效果。这种技术在VR影视制作中的应用,使得观众仿佛置身于现场,与角色互动。
衰减效果
在VR影视中,衰减效果是指光线、声音等元素在传播过程中逐渐减弱的现象。合理运用衰减效果,可以使VR场景更加真实、自然。
光照衰减
光照衰减是指光线在传播过程中逐渐减弱的现象。在VR影视中,光照衰减可以通过以下几种方式实现:
- 距离衰减:随着距离的增加,光线强度逐渐减弱。
- 介质衰减:光线穿过不同介质时,强度会发生衰减。
- 环境衰减:光线与周围环境相互作用,产生反射、折射等现象,影响光线强度。
声音衰减
声音衰减是指声音在传播过程中逐渐减弱的现象。在VR影视中,声音衰减可以通过以下几种方式实现:
- 距离衰减:随着距离的增加,声音强度逐渐减弱。
- 遮挡衰减:声音遇到障碍物时,强度会减弱。
- 混响衰减:声音在空间中反射、折射,产生混响效果。
VR影视制作的技术实现
软件工具
VR影视制作需要一系列专业的软件工具,包括:
- 三维建模软件:用于创建场景和角色。
- 动画制作软件:用于制作角色动画。
- 渲染引擎:用于生成高质量的图像和视频。
- VR播放器:用于播放VR影片。
编程语言
在VR影视制作中,编程语言用于实现各种效果,例如:
- C++:常用于游戏开发,可以用于创建VR游戏。
- Python:适用于数据分析和图像处理,可以用于VR影视的后期制作。
- HTML5:可以用于创建网页式VR影片。
总结
VR影视制作是一个复杂而充满挑战的领域。通过运用先进的拍摄技术、动画制作和渲染技术,以及编程语言,制作团队可以创造出逼真、沉浸式的VR影片。随着技术的不断发展,VR影视将在未来娱乐产业中扮演越来越重要的角色。
